預計到 2025 年,工程服務市場價值將達到 1.77 兆美元,到 2026 年將成長至 1.88 兆美元,到 2032 年將達到 2.84 兆美元,複合年成長率為 6.99%。

技術、客戶期望和交付模式的變革性變化如何重新定義工程服務。

由於三個相互關聯的因素,工程服務格局正在迅速轉變:數位化工程工具的普及、客戶對整合生命週期服務需求的加速成長以及靈活採購模式的興起。數位雙胞胎、基於模型的系統工程和人工智慧驅動的設計最佳化技術的進步,提高了設計週期的速度和精度,同時實現了預測性維護和系統級整合。這些技術正在重塑價值鏈,將焦點從單一交付成果轉向持續的、以結果為導向的方法。

了解 2025 年美國關稅措施對供應鏈、採購決策和合約結構的累積影響。

2025 年關稅調整為全球工程計劃和供應商網路帶來了新的複雜性,影響了材料成本、零件採購和跨境合作。工程服務供應商及其客戶被迫重新評估材料清單(BOM) 策略,選擇替代供應商,並重新設計子系統,以減少對受關稅影響零件的依賴。近期營運方面的影響包括採購前置作業時間延長以及對提升供應鏈柔軟性的設計方案的重新重視。

The Engineering Services Market was valued at USD 1.77 trillion in 2025 and is projected to grow to USD 1.88 trillion in 2026, with a CAGR of 6.99%, reaching USD 2.84 trillion by 2032.

KEY MARKET STATISTICS
Base Year [2025] USD 1.77 trillion
Estimated Year [2026] USD 1.88 trillion
Forecast Year [2032] USD 2.84 trillion
CAGR (%) 6.99%

How transformative shifts in technology, client expectations, and delivery models are redefining engineering services

The engineering services landscape is undergoing rapid transformation driven by three intertwined vectors: the proliferation of digital engineering tools, the acceleration of client demand for integrated lifecycle services, and the emergence of flexible sourcing models. Advances in digital twins, model-based systems engineering, and AI-driven design optimization are increasing the speed and fidelity of design cycles while enabling predictive maintenance and systems-level integration. These technologies are reshaping the value chain, shifting emphasis from discrete deliverables toward continuous, outcomes-oriented engagements.

Concurrently, clients across sectors expect engineering partners to support end-to-end solutions that include asset management related services, automation related services, process engineering, and product engineering. This integrated expectation elevates the importance of cross-disciplinary teams that can bridge software, hardware, and systems integration. As organizations pursue efficiency and agility, there is a marked move from purely in-house engineering services to a blend of in-house capabilities and outsourced engineering services, each selected for specific strategic advantages.

Delivery models are also shifting; off-site and remote services are increasingly used for scalable design and analytics workstreams, while on-site presence remains critical for commissioning, integration, and stakeholder alignment in complex capital projects. Long-term contracts and short-term projects coexist, creating revenue-model diversity for engineering providers. Across industries, competitive differentiation will depend on the ability to integrate automation into design and operations, scale remote collaboration without degrading knowledge transfer, and offer robust lifecycle services that dovetail with client operational priorities.

Understanding the cumulative impact of United States tariff measures in 2025 on supply chains, sourcing decisions, and contract structuring

Tariff adjustments in 2025 introduced new complexities for global engineering projects and supplier networks, affecting material costs, component sourcing, and cross-border collaboration. Engineering service providers and their clients have had to react by reassessing bill-of-materials strategies, qualifying alternative suppliers, and redesigning subsystems to reduce exposure to tariff-exposed components. The immediate operational consequence has been an increase in procurement lead times and a renewed focus on design for supply-chain flexibility.

These tariff dynamics have compelled procurement and engineering teams to collaborate more closely. Design choices are being informed by total landed cost considerations, and modular architectures are being preferred where substitutions can be more readily accommodated without compromising performance. Contract structuring has adapted to reflect higher uncertainty: service providers are negotiating clearer risk-sharing mechanisms for commodity-linked expenses and embedding escalation clauses tied to tariff or trade-policy changes.

At the same time, regionalization imperatives have strengthened. Organizations are reconsidering their global footprint, examining nearshore and domestic options for critical engineering and manufacturing tasks. This has implications for delivery models, as some services previously delivered remotely or via offshore centers are being relocated to preserve agility in sourcing. Overall, the tariff environment has accelerated strategic moves toward resilient supply-chain design, greater use of local content where feasible, and tighter integration between engineering design and procurement functions.

Key insights generated from segmenting the engineering services market across service, business, delivery, duration, industry verticals, and client type

Segmenting the market by service type reveals differentiated growth vectors: asset management related services are increasingly prioritized by operators seeking longer operational lifecycles and predictive maintenance capabilities, while automation related services are central for clients implementing robotics and control systems to improve throughput and safety. Process engineering continues to be a backbone for capital projects requiring regulatory compliance and operational efficiency, and product engineering remains a core competency for firms supporting new product development and system integration. These service distinctions inform capability investments, talent mixes, and go-to-market messaging.

When examining business models, the divide between in-house engineering services and outsourced engineering services highlights trade-offs between control and specialization. Large organizations often retain strategic cores of expertise while outsourcing specialized or scale-based tasks to external partners. Conversely, outsourced providers that demonstrate domain depth and integrated delivery capabilities win complex engagements that require rapid ramp-up and multidisciplinary teams.

The delivery model segmentation-off-site and remote services versus on-site services-shows a complementary relationship rather than a simple substitution. Off-site and remote delivery enables cost-efficient engineering, iterative design cycles, and access to distributed talent pools, while on-site services remain indispensable for commissioning, stakeholder management, and quality assurance in field conditions. Best-in-class providers design hybrid delivery frameworks that preserve client intimacy and technical fidelity.

Service duration segmentation differentiates long-term contracts from short-term projects, each with distinct operational disciplines. Long-term contracts favor predictable revenue and deeper client integration, demanding governance structures and performance management systems. Short-term projects require rapid mobilization, flexible resourcing, and rigorous scope control. Providers that can balance both modes offer clients continuity across program lifecycles.

Industry vertical segmentation uncovers sector-specific imperatives: aerospace and defense clients require stringent validation and safety assurance across aircraft manufacturing and spacecraft design, automotive customers prioritize component design and system integration as they migrate toward electrification, and energy and utilities demand robust engineering for both oil and gas infrastructure and renewable energy projects. Banking, financial services and insurance, healthcare and pharmaceuticals, IT and telecommunications, marine and shipbuilding, mining and metals, construction and infrastructure, electronics and semiconductors, and transportation each impose unique compliance, speed-to-market, and integration requirements that shape engineering deliverables.

Client type segmentation-private versus public/government-affects procurement rhythms and contracting norms. Private clients, subdivided into large organizations and small and medium enterprises, typically seek commercial agility and tailored innovation, while public clients often require transparency, compliance, and longer procurement cycles. Understanding these segment-level nuances enables providers to tailor pricing, delivery, and risk allocations to client expectations.

Regional perspectives that reveal differentiated demand patterns, regulatory considerations, and talent dynamics across the global engineering services footprint

The Americas market presents a profile where large capital programs, advanced manufacturing, and a deep base of industrial clients sustain demand for integrated engineering services. North American clients increasingly expect providers to combine digital engineering capabilities with on-site execution excellence. Latin American initiatives emphasize modernization and capacity building, driving selective demand for process engineering and asset management services. Regulatory environments and localized content requirements influence sourcing decisions and partnership structures throughout the region.

Europe, Middle East & Africa exhibits heterogeneous demand shaped by legacy industrial strength, emerging infrastructure projects, and diverse regulatory frameworks. Western Europe prioritizes stringent compliance, sustainability-driven engineering, and advanced product engineering for sectors such as automotive and aerospace. The Middle East focuses on large-scale energy and infrastructure investments where project management and engineering integration are essential, while parts of Africa present opportunities in mining, transportation, and utilities that require pragmatic process engineering and localized delivery approaches.

Asia-Pacific combines rapid industrial expansion with a strong emphasis on manufacturing, electronics, and telecommunications. The region sees intense competition for talent, accelerated adoption of automation related services, and a push toward regional supply-chain resilience. Countries within the region differ markedly in regulatory regimes and industrial maturity, which affects how providers configure on-site presence versus off-site delivery. Across Asia-Pacific, strategic partnerships and localized engineering centers are commonly used to meet client needs and comply with market-specific standards.

Strategic company-level observations illuminating how leading firms are positioning for competitive differentiation and operational resilience

Leading engineering service providers are pursuing a multi-pronged strategy that fuses domain specialization with broader lifecycle offerings. Firms that combine deep expertise in automation related services and product engineering while maintaining strong asset management capabilities are better positioned to capture end-to-end engagements. Strategic acquisitions and targeted partnerships remain common tactics to fill capability gaps quickly and to scale industry-relevant teams without incurring prolonged ramp-up times.

Operational excellence is being reinforced through standardized delivery playbooks that allow for predictable outcomes across both off-site and on-site engagements. High-performing companies invest in digital platforms that enable collaborative engineering across distributed teams, while also instituting rigorous knowledge-transfer protocols to protect intellectual capital. On the commercial front, winners are differentiating through outcome-based pricing models, tighter alignment of performance metrics to client KPIs, and modular service offerings that facilitate incremental adoption.

Talent strategy is a central competitive lever. Organizations that successfully blend systems engineers, data scientists, and domain experts create cross-functional squads capable of addressing complex client problems. Investment in upskilling programs and strategic recruitment in high-demand locales mitigates the risk of capacity constraints. Finally, companies that proactively align their portfolios to industry vertical requirements - for example, by developing certifications and compliance processes for aerospace and healthcare clients - secure higher-margin, defensible engagements.

Practical, prioritized recommendations for engineering services leaders to enhance competitiveness, mitigate risk, and accelerate value capture

First, executives should accelerate investments in hybrid delivery architectures that combine off-site engineering efficiency with targeted on-site teams for integration and stakeholder engagement. Doing so improves scalability without sacrificing client intimacy; it also reduces dependency on any single geographic labor pool. Second, organizations must embed supply-chain resilience into the engineering lifecycle by designing modular architectures, qualifying multiple suppliers early, and aligning procurement with engineering decisions to enable rapid substitutions when tariff or logistics disruptions occur.

Third, firms should adopt outcome-oriented commercial models where feasible, tying compensation to measurable client performance improvements such as uptime, throughput, or time-to-market. This alignment fosters deeper partnerships and supports long-term contracting relationships. Fourth, invest in talent orchestration: create multidisciplinary squads, implement continuous learning programs in digital engineering tools, and build talent pipelines through partnerships with academic institutions and training providers. Fifth, prioritize domain specialization within key verticals - such as aerospace systems assurance, renewable energy engineering, and semiconductor integration - to command premium pricing and establish defensible expertise.

Finally, implement a pragmatic digitization roadmap that focuses on high-impact use cases: digital twins for asset management, AI-enhanced design exploration, and integrated project controls. Pair these technology investments with governance frameworks and change management to ensure adoption and measurable ROI. Taken together, these recommendations enable engineering services leaders to strengthen margins, deepen client relationships, and increase organizational agility.
